Ponmudi Bush Frog
Raorchestes ponmudi
- KingdomAnimalia (Animals)
- PhylumChordata (Cordats)
- ClassAmphibia (Amfibis)
- OrderAnura (Anurs)
- FamilyRhacophoridae (Old World Tree Frogs)
- GenusRaorchestes (Bush Frogs)
- SpeciesRaorchestes ponmudi (Ponmudi Bush Frog)
Raorchestes ponmudi is a species of frog in the family Rhacophoridae. It is endemic to the Western Ghats, India. Wikipedia →
